Since we reviewed the key knowables and predictables about Covid-19 in April, new points have emerged. Sewage studies and patient samples seem to show the virus was circulating in Europe and South America before an outbreak was officially recognized in Wuhan.
Lockdowns might or might not have been important contributors to suppressing eruptions that overwhelmed hospitals in the Chinese city, in New York, in Northern Italy. These episodes are not well understood. The hospitals themselves may have been a progenitor of local spikes. The mandatory closing of local businesses is hard to disentangle from the steps people were already taking to protect themselves.
Anybodyan individual, an entire countrycan avoid communicable disease by avoiding contact with any carrier. This was an obvious starting point and yet has not proved useful or practicable information for many people and most countries. As Bloomberg News recently acknowledged in puzzling over why Italy is not currently experiencing a resurgence, experts remain stumped by doubts over what exactly is effective.
Lockdowns at least are universally understood, even by the media, not to be a solution to the virus. Governments need strategies for coping while still having an economy, so people can eat and sustain themselves and receive services. Something else to get realistic about: Large classes of people, like the young, are at relatively low risk. By the laws of human nature, they will start behaving as if the disease is not a serious threat to them personally.
Countries that apparently suppressed Covid with strong measures to keep people apart now are experiencing outbreaks once people no longer find it tolerable or acceptable to be kept apart. Epidemiologists, to reconcile a desire to have both minimal spread and an economy, pushed aggressive testing, tracing and confining as the magic pill.
